US Fertility is the largest physician-led fertility network in the United States, bringing together reproductive medicine practices to deliver high clinical standards and improved pregnancy rates. The organization provides practice management and laboratory management services to fertility practices, operates a Research Division, runs an Innovation Fund to invest in early-stage fertility-related ventures, and supports academic programs and physician training. US Fertility partners with physician-owned clinics across many locations to scale operations, improve patient outcomes, and expand access to reproductive care.

• Consult with patients regarding their benefits, coverage and financial options • Perform aspects of benefit verification and prior authorization • Provide ongoing financial education and assistance to patients throughout the continuum of their care as an educator, advocate, and liaison • Maintain patient accounts by obtaining, recording, and updating personal financial and insurance information • Collaborate with departments, employees, physicians, managers, patients, and insurance companies
• Minimum 2 to 4 years of medical business office experience • Working knowledge of healthcare billing and collections, insurance/benefits, and patient interaction • Experience reading and understanding payer remittance advice, including allowed charges, contractual adjustments, line item denials/reasons, and patient responsibility (co-pay, co-insurance, and deductibles) • Bachelor's Degree preferred • Experience working in an OB/GYN office is a plus • Excellent interpersonal skills required to communicate with departments, employees, physicians, managers, patients, and insurance companies • Strong oral and written communication skills • Ability to work independently • Detail-oriented • Computer savvy • Proficient with Microsoft Outlook, Microsoft Word, and Microsoft Excel • High level of customer service • Monday through Friday availability, 8:00 AM to 4:30 PM Eastern Time
